Family medicine training on Kauaʻi for UH med students expanding
A rural family medicine residency program on Kauaʻi is in the works that will provide more access to care for Garden Isle residents, thanks to a $750,000-grant from the U.S. Department of Health and Human Services through the Health Resources and Services Administration ( HRSA ). With the physician shortage impacting the neighbor islands and other rural areas, families on Kauaʻi often struggle to find care. The three-year grant partners the University of Hawaiʻi at Mānoa John A. Burns School of Medicine ( JABSOM ), Hawaiʻi Pacific Health, Hawaiʻi Health Systems Corporation Kauaʻi, the Kauaʻi District Health Office and the broader Garden Isle healthcare community as they aim to break down barriers in accessing care by establishing new residency programs in rural communities.
